COVID-19: Pakistan approves third Chinese vaccine for emergency use

MM News Staff by MM News Staff
April 9, 2021
Reading Time: 2 mins read

KARACHI: The Drug Regulatory Authority of Pakistan (DRAP) has granted Emergency Use Authorization (EUA) to another Chinese vaccine CoronaVac.

This is the fifth coronavirus vaccine and the third Chinese vaccine to be approved for use in the country. Pakistan has granted authorization to China’s two-dose Sinopharm and single-dose Convidecia vaccine developed by the Cansino Biologicals Inc. UK’s AstraZeneca and Russian Sputnik V vaccines have also been approved by the DRAP.

The CoronaVac vaccine has a lower efficacy rate but was allowed by health authorities amid the intensifying third wave of the pandemic. “DRAP’s registration board in its 304th meeting on Thursday gave Emergency Use Authorisation (EUA) to CoronaVac vaccine, developed by the Sinovac Life Sciences Company Ltd., based in Beijing, China,” said a statement by the regulator.

Currently, two Chinese and one Russian vaccine are being used in the public and private sector hospitals. Pakistan is expecting to receive the AstraZeneca vaccine under the COVAX programme but the shipment has been delayed due to supply constraints, after India shop shipments to address domestic needs.

The DRAP said an expert committee had recommended emergency use authorisation for the CoronaVac vaccine, although its data was not published and overall efficacy was around 56%.

The efficacy of CoronaVac has been found to be 91.25% and 85.3% in in Turkey and Indonesia respectively. It is already being used in China, Turkey, Indonesia, Brazil, and some Middle Eastern countries.

The company provided its safety and efficacy data to the expert committee and gave the approval on its recommendations due to the urgent need in Pakistan.

The CoronaVac is a traditional vaccine and can be stored at 2-8°C which makes it ideal for countries like Pakistan without ultra-cold chain refrigerators.

The phase III clinical trials of a triple-dose Chinese vaccine, developed by the Anhui Zhifei Longcom Biopharmaceutical Company Ltd, are also underway in Lahore, Faisalabad, and other cities of Pakistan.
